Question:

Several of the financial statement assertions are interrelated.

Required
a. For each of the following, indicate what transaction assertion is violated and describe the affect on related account balance assertions and, where appropriate, on the disclosure assertions.
1. Sales shipped FOB destination are recorded when shipped.
Some of these are in transit at the balance sheet date.
2. An inventory purchase shipped FOB shipping point is in transit at the balance sheet date. The client records the purchase when the shipment is received.
3. Certain repair costs that should be expensed are capitalized.
4. No loss is recorded or disclosed for a pending lawsuit against the client that is material, probable, and can be estimated.
5. Sales shipped FOB shipping point are recorded before the balance sheet date but not shipped until after the balance sheet date.
6. Wages earned but not paid by the balance sheet date are not recorded.
7. Some checks in payment of accounts payable are recorded before the balance sheet date but not mailed until after the balance sheet date.
8. Collections from customers received after the balance sheet date is recorded as of the balance sheet date.
9. A capital lease is improperly accounted for as an operating lease.
10. A $56,000 sale on account near year end was recorded at $65,000.
b. Under what circumstances might the recording of FOB destination sales that are in transit at the balance sheet date be acceptable to the auditor?
c. Do all of the items in part (a) affect net income? Explain.
